The women in Richard III are, on the surface, as disempowered as they usually were in the historical 15th century society that the play depicts. Men preside over the nation and over their wives, as the crown passes from Edward to Richard to Richmond and as Anne follows her husband Richard's orders even when it breaks her heart to do so and King Edward's daughter's wedding is arranged for her.

Type of Work William Shakespeare's Richard III is a stage play that is both a history and a tragedy. It is the last of the four Shakespeare plays that focus in part on the Wars of the Roses. The others were Henry VI Part I, Henry VI Part II, and Henry VI Part III.Although there are many murders in the play, it is not a whodunit but a character study of the remorselessly evil title character.

Richard III is a historical play by William Shakespeare believed to have been written around 1593. It depicts the Machiavellian rise to power and subsequent short reign of King Richard III of England. The play is grouped among the histories in the First Folio and is most often classified as such. Occasionally, however, as in the quarto edition, it is termed a tragedy.
